本文全面解析了服务器交换技术,包括其工作原理、类型和应用场景。对市场上主流的服务器交换产品进行了详细的评测,从性能、稳定性、易用性等多个角度进行比较,为读者提供了选择服务器交换技术的参考依据。
本文目录导读:
在当今的信息化时代,服务器作为企业和个人数据存储、处理和传输的核心设备,其性能和稳定性对于整个网络系统至关重要,而服务器交换技术作为服务器内部数据传输的关键组件,更是影响着服务器的性能表现,本文将为您全面解析服务器交换技术的原理、类型以及评测方法,帮助您更好地了解和选择合适的服务器交换产品。
服务器交换技术原理
服务器交换技术主要是指在服务器内部,通过交换芯片实现数据包在不同端口之间的快速传输,就是将数据包从一个端口接收进来,然后根据目标端口将其发送出去,这个过程通常非常迅速,能够在微秒级别完成,从而保证了服务器内部数据的高效传输。
服务器交换技术类型
1、共享内存交换技术
共享内存交换技术是最早的服务器交换技术,它通过共享内存的方式来实现数据包的传输,在这种技术中,所有的端口共享一个内存空间,当一个端口需要传输数据时,只需要将数据写入内存,然后其他端口就可以从内存中读取数据,这种技术的优点是可以节省硬件成本,但缺点是由于内存共享,容易导致数据冲突和传输延迟。
2、专用内存交换技术
专用内存交换技术是在共享内存交换技术的基础上发展而来的,它将每个端口的数据存储在独立的内存空间中,从而实现了端口之间的隔离,这种技术的优点是可以有效避免数据冲突,提高传输效率,但缺点是硬件成本相对较高。
3、交叉开关技术
交叉开关技术是一种基于电路交换的技术,它将输入端口和输出端口通过交叉矩阵连接在一起,从而实现数据包的传输,这种技术的优点是可以提供非常高的传输速率,但缺点是设计复杂,成本较高。
4、总线交换技术
总线交换技术是一种基于总线结构的技术,它将所有端口连接到一个总线上,通过总线来实现数据包的传输,这种技术的优点是可以简化设计,降低成本,但缺点是传输速率相对较低。
服务器交换技术评测方法
1、传输速率
传输速率是衡量服务器交换技术性能的重要指标,通常以每秒传输的数据量来衡量,传输速率越高,说明服务器交换技术的传输效率越高,评测传输速率时,可以通过发送大量的数据包,并记录下传输所需的时间,从而计算出传输速率。
2、传输延迟
传输延迟是指数据包从发送到接收所需的时间,通常以毫秒为单位,传输延迟越低,说明服务器交换技术的响应速度越快,评测传输延迟时,可以通过发送一个数据包,并记录下发送和接收的时间差,从而计算出传输延迟。
3、吞吐量
吞吐量是指在一定时间内,服务器交换技术可以处理的数据量,吞吐量越高,说明服务器交换技术的处理能力越强,评测吞吐量时,可以通过发送大量的数据包,并记录下处理这些数据包所需的时间,从而计算出吞吐量。
4、丢包率
丢包率是指在传输过程中,由于各种原因导致数据包丢失的比例,丢包率越低,说明服务器交换技术的稳定性越好,评测丢包率时,可以通过发送大量的数据包,并记录下丢失的数据包数量,从而计算出丢包率。
5、端口数量和类型
服务器交换技术的端口数量和类型也是影响其性能的重要因素,端口数量越多,说明服务器交换技术支持的设备越多,扩展性越好,端口类型包括光纤端口、电口等,不同的端口类型适用于不同的网络环境,评测端口数量和类型时,可以参考服务器交换产品的说明书或者实际使用情况。
服务器交换技术选型建议
在选择服务器交换技术时,需要根据实际需求和预算来综合考虑,以下是一些建议:
1、如果对传输速率和处理能力有较高要求,可以选择专用内存交换技术和交叉开关技术,这两种技术在传输速率和吞吐量方面具有较好的表现,但成本相对较高。
2、如果对传输延迟和稳定性有较高要求,可以选择共享内存交换技术和总线交换技术,这两种技术在传输延迟和丢包率方面具有较好的表现,但传输速率和吞吐量相对较低。
3、如果预算有限,可以选择共享内存交换技术,虽然这种技术在性能上略逊于其他技术,但在成本方面具有明显优势。
服务器交换技术作为服务器性能的关键因素,需要根据实际需求和预算来合理选择,通过对服务器交换技术的全面解析和评测,可以帮助您更好地了解和选择合适的服务器交换产品,从而为企业和个人带来更加稳定、高效的数据存储、处理和传输服务。
服务器交换技术发展趋势
随着云计算、大数据等技术的发展,服务器交换技术也在不断演进,以下是一些未来服务器交换技术的发展趋势:
1、更高的传输速率和吞吐量:随着网络应用对数据传输速度的需求不断提高,服务器交换技术将朝着更高的传输速率和吞吐量方向发展,这可能通过采用更先进的交换芯片、优化电路设计等方式实现。
2、更低的传输延迟和丢包率:为了满足实时应用对数据传输稳定性的要求,服务器交换技术将努力降低传输延迟和丢包率,这可能通过采用更先进的错误检测和纠正技术、优化内存管理等方式实现。
3、更高的端口密度和灵活性:随着数据中心设备数量的不断增加,服务器交换技术将朝着更高的端口密度和灵活性方向发展,这可能通过采用更先进的封装技术、支持更多类型的端口等方式实现。
4、更低的成本:为了降低服务器交换技术的部署成本,未来的服务器交换产品将更加注重成本控制,这可能通过采用更成熟的制造工艺、优化供应链管理等方式实现。
服务器交换技术将继续朝着更高、更快、更稳定的方向发展,为企业和个人带来更加优质的数据存储、处理和传输服务。